Open in the Spring and Summer, this themed National Historic Site is great for anybody. Actors dressed in traditional pioneer clothing take you through a day in the life of a fur trader as they would have lived in 1850.
See the blacksmith, trading post, aboriginal camp, Big House (mayor's residence) and more!
FREE admission in 2017 for Canada's 150th.

Indoor market with restaurants, art stores, clothing shops, and much more. The area is right on the river front and offers a beautiful river walk and boat tour in the summer, and skating in the winter on Canada's longest ice river trail.
